Summary
- Dr. Mark Sherman is an ophthalmologist based in San Luis Obispo, CA, with experience in refractive and cataract surgery, corneal surgery, external eye diseases and uveitis. He completed his fellowship at the Proctor Foundation/UC San Francisco, ophthalmology residency at the University of Arizona College of Medicine-Tucson and an internal medicine internship at Icahn School of Medicine at Mount Sinai/Morningside/West. Dr. Sherman graduated from the Albert Einstein College of Medicine in 1985. His published research includes works on Zoster Eye Disease, HLA associations with nephritis and uveitis syndrome, conjunctival squamous cell carcinoma, optic disk edema, and tear lysozyme assays, with several studies being widely cited. He is also a Fellow of the American Academy of Ophthalmology.
